Why is the 2% sampling model dead?
Traditional quality assurance was built for a world where human agents were the only variable. In that era, performance tended to follow a bell curve. If you sampled five calls from a high-performing agent, you could reasonably assume the other 95 calls were similar. This logic does not apply to the machine era.
Generative AI and automated workflows do not fail in predictable patterns. An AI agent might handle 1,000 calls perfectly and then provide a dangerously incorrect answer on the 1,001st because of a slight change in customer phrasing. If your QA strategy relies on a human auditor finding that one needle in the haystack, you have no strategy; you have a lottery.
Gartner’s Hype Cycle for Customer Service & Support tracks the maturity of these technologies, noting that as organizations move toward autonomous agents, the oversight must scale at the same rate. You cannot manage a system that generates 10,000 interactions an hour with a team that can only review 100.
How do you transition to 100% automated QA?
Moving to automated QA (AQA) is not about replacing your team with a script. It is about deploying a software layer—often powered by LLMs from providers like OpenAI or Anthropic—to analyze every transcript against your existing rubrics.
The mechanism works by converting unstructured voice data into text and then applying a set of logic-based or semantic checks. For example, instead of a human checking if an agent used the mandatory closing script, a machine does it for every call. What is the new role of the QA analyst?
In the machine era, the QA analyst becomes a "Quality Engineer." Their job is no longer to fill out scorecards. Their job is to ensure the machine’s scorecard is accurate. This is known as the calibration loop.
If the automated system flags a call as "non-compliant," the analyst reviews it to see if the machine was right. If the machine was wrong, the analyst adjusts the prompt or the rubric. This creates a virtuous cycle where the system gets smarter every week. Without this human-in-the-loop calibration, automated QA will eventually drift into inaccuracy.
This level of oversight is critical for legal reasons as well. As we have noted before, your brand is legally responsible for every AI hallucination. You cannot tell a regulator or a judge that you simply didn't see the error because it wasn't in your 2% sample.

Rebuilding the workflow: A 3-step plan
- Digitize the Rubric: Convert your qualitative human scorecards into concrete, binary, or semantic prompts that an AI can understand. Instead of "Was the agent helpful?", use "Did the agent resolve the customer's specific query about billing?"
- Deploy the Triage Layer: Use a tool like Hear.ai to scan 100% of interactions. Set thresholds for "Automatic Pass" and "Flag for Review."
- Establish the Calibration Cadence: Task your QA leads with reviewing the "Flagged" calls and a random 5% of the "Passed" calls to ensure the AI isn't missing new failure modes.
FAQ
Does automated QA replace human auditors?
No. It replaces the repetitive task of manual scoring. Human auditors are still required to handle complex disputes, calibrate the AI's accuracy, and coach agents on the nuance that machines still struggle to grasp.
How do we prevent the AI from 'hallucinating' scores?
You implement a secondary audit. A human lead should regularly review a subset of the AI's scores to ensure the machine is following the rubric correctly. If discrepancies are found, the rubric prompts are refined.
Is 100% coverage expensive to implement?
While there is an initial investment in conversation intelligence software, the cost per interaction is significantly lower than human labor. Most organizations find that the reduction in compliance risk and the increase in agent performance provide a clear return on investment within the first year.
Can this handle voice calls or just chat?
Modern systems can handle both. Using high-accuracy transcription engines from AWS or Google, voice calls are converted to text in near real-time, allowing the same automated QA rubrics to be applied to every channel.
